Output 26d332a856497ad03d23ae8a2f5b462158240912853da6a515c3f69bb8c937e4:1

value
17457
script pubkey
OP_0 OP_PUSHBYTES_20 f339574e6df70d8fcc69603510e2314d2f8515b6
address
bc1q7vu4wnnd7uxclnrfvq63pc33f5hc29dkg46hxx
transaction
26d332a856497ad03d23ae8a2f5b462158240912853da6a515c3f69bb8c937e4
confirmations
133014
spent
true